Spanish multi-sports club FC Barcelona has officially entered women’s VALORANT esports with its Barça eSports GC roster.
The club already fields League of Legends and VALORANT teams and now aims to qualify for the annual VALORANT Game Changers Championship later this year.
Despite its rich history in traditional sports, FC Barcelona expanded into esports in 2019 with a Rocket League roster.
Since 2024, the club has also been competing in VALORANT’s tier-two ecosystem as part of the Challengers Spain: Rising circuit. Its most notable achievements to date include the 2024 Rising Split 2 trophy and a top 10 finish at VCT Ascension EMEA in the same year.
